JIMI HENDRIX - 'ELECTRIC LADYLAND'
This NEAR MINT UK MONO pressing is on the black & silver Track label: 613008
Double LP Gatefold set, complete with the original poly-lined inner-sleeves.

GRADINGS
MINT The record itself is in brand new condition with no surface marks or deterioration in sound quality. The cover and any extra items such as lyric sheet, booklet or poster are in perfect condition. Records advertised, as Sealed or Unplayed will be mint.
NM / EX The record shows some signs of having been played, possibly with light surface marks but there will be very little lessening in sound quality. The cover and packaging might have slight wear and/or creasing.
VERY GOOD + The record may have scuff marks and signs of some wear but will still play almost perfectly throughout, with only barely detectable crackles or pops. A slight noise at the beginning is allowable, but the remainder must be nearly flawless. Definitely no scratches or gouges that a touch with a dry finger can feel. The cover may only have the slightest signs of normal wear.
VERY GOOD The record has obviously been played many times, but displays no major deterioration in sound quality, despite noticeable surface marks and the occasional light scratch. Normal wear and tear on the cover or extra items, without any major defects, is acceptable.
GOOD The record has been played so much that the sound quality has noticeably deteriorated, perhaps with some distortion and mild scratches. The cover and contents suffer from folding, scuffing of edges, spine splits, discoloration, etc.
